Princeton Reivew Ranks Bryn Mawr College #1 LGBTQ Friendly School
The school was also ranked very well in terms of campus aesthetics.
BRYN MAWR, PA –Bryn Mawr College has something new to boast about, as it was ranked the top school for an oft marginalized population in our country.
According to the Princeton Review, Bryn Mawr College is the No. 1 LGBTQ-friendly school in the country.
With recent political discussions surrounding LGBTQ rights and military service, the college has emerged as a leader in accommodating and welcoming members of the LGBTQ community.

The other schools ranked in the top 10 for being LGBTQ friendly are:
- Bryn Mawr College;
- College of Atlantic, Bar Habror, Maine;
- Emerson College, Boston;
- Warren Wilson College, Asheville, North Carolina;
- Mount Holyoke College, South Hadley, Massachusetts;
- Sarah Lawrence College, Bronxville, New York;
- Agnes Scott College, Decature, Georgia;
- Vassar College, Poughkeepsie, New York;
- Franklin W. Olin College of Engineering, Needham, Massachusetts;
- and Grinnell College, Grinnell, Iowa.

Bryn Mawr was also ranked the third most beautiful campus in the nation by the Princeton Review.
